示例#1
0
 private void btn_close_AddGrid_Click(object sender, RoutedEventArgs e)
 {
     Tab_Control.BlurDisable(new TimeSpan(0, 0, 0, 0, 30), TimeSpan.Zero);
     Grid_ClientDetails.Visibility = Visibility.Hidden;
 }
示例#2
0
        private void btn_additional_details_Click(object sender, RoutedEventArgs e)
        {
            if (Grid_ClientDetails.Visibility == Visibility.Hidden)
            {
                if (Tab_Control.SelectedIndex == 1)
                {
                    Tab_Control.BlurApply(100, new TimeSpan(0, 0, 0, 0, 200), TimeSpan.Zero);
                    Grid_ClientDetails.Visibility = Visibility.Visible;
                }
                else
                {
                    Tab_Control.BlurApply(30, new TimeSpan(0, 0, 0, 0, 200), TimeSpan.Zero);
                    Grid_ClientDetails.Visibility = Visibility.Visible;
                }
            }

            else
            {
                Tab_Control.BlurDisable(new TimeSpan(0, 0, 0, 0, 30), TimeSpan.Zero);
                Grid_ClientDetails.Visibility = Visibility.Hidden;
            }

            MySqlConnection connection = new MySqlConnection(Class_GlobalVars.Conn_string);
            string          query_SelectFromColumnMaster = "select * from customer_info.customer_master";

            try
            {
                connection.Open();
                MySqlCommand command = new MySqlCommand(query_SelectFromColumnMaster, connection);
                command.ExecuteNonQuery();

                MySqlDataAdapter adapter = new MySqlDataAdapter(command);
                DataTable        dt      = new DataTable("fapl_customers.customer_master");
                adapter.Fill(dt);
                List <view_Customers> items = new List <view_Customers>();
                foreach (DataRowView dr in dt.DefaultView)
                {
                    items.Add(new view_Customers()
                    {
                        Tool_no       = Convert.ToString(dr[1]),
                        Customer_name = Convert.ToString(dr[2]),
                        Site_address  = Convert.ToString(dr[3]),
                        process_type  = Convert.ToString(dr[4]),
                        total_zones   = Convert.ToString(dr[5]),
                        max_PTL       = Convert.ToString(dr[6]),
                        total_PTL     = Convert.ToString(dr[7]),
                        HHT           = Convert.ToString(dr[8]),
                        License_from  = Convert.ToDateTime(Convert.ToString(dr[9])).ToString("dd/MM/yyyy"),
                        License_to    = Convert.ToDateTime(Convert.ToString(dr[10])).ToString("dd/MM/yyyy"),
                        img_path      = Convert.ToString(dr[11]),
                    });
                }
                itemsControl_ViewCustomers.ItemsSource = items;
                CollectionView view = (CollectionView)CollectionViewSource.GetDefaultView(itemsControl_ViewCustomers.ItemsSource);
                view.Filter = UserFilter;
            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
        }